Job Summary
Use AutoCAD Civil 3D software to produce detailed subdivision maps, ALTA surveys, topographic surveys, and other survey-related exhibits. Research boundary and easement title documents to perform boundary analysis, utilizing field crew data files, sketches, photos, and reference maps to create accurate surveys. Prepare legal descriptions and exhibits for right of way, easements, and acquisition parcels while coordinating work activities to maintain schedules and ensure quality control. Develop familiarity with Kimley-Horn's practices, procedures, and standards. This role is based in Fort Myers, Florida, and requires 3+ years of experience with advanced proficiency in Autodesk or Bentley products.
